Dave;
There is no problem replacing the hard drive or any other component.
You can install and activate Windows XP an unlimited number of times
on a single computer.
A 5 minute phone call to Microsoft may be necessary.
If so, the appropriate number for your region will be displayed on the
screen.

You may have problems with some components if Windows XP is OEM and
came with the computer.
In this case, the only problem is normally the motherboard.
